Victor matrix B-24807. Rosie / Paul Whiteman Orchestra

  • Description: Jazz/dance band
  • Instrumentation: Trumpet, trombone, 2 saxophones, violin, piano, banjo, brass bass, and drums
  • Category: Instrumental
  • Master Size: 10-in.
